We employed a molecular phylogenetic approach using five markers (ITS, nuSSU, nuLSU, TEF1-α, and RPB2) to assess potential cryptic speciation in foliicolous members of Strigula s.lat. (Strigulaceae), including the recently segregated genera Phylloporis, Puiggariella, Raciborskiella, Racoplaca, and Serusiauxiella, from tropical areas in Asia, with selected materials from the Neotropics as reference. On the basis of combined molecular and phenotypic datasets, two new species of Racoplaca and 10 new species of Strigula s.str. are described: Racoplaca macrospora sp. nov., R. maculatoides sp. nov., Strigula guangdongensis sp. nov., S. intermedia sp. nov., S. laevis sp. nov., S. microcarpa sp. nov., S. pseudoantillarum sp. nov., S. pseudosubtilissima sp. nov., S. pycnoradians sp. nov., S. sinoconcreta sp. nov., S. stenoloba sp. nov., and S. subtilissimoides sp. nov. In addition, we propose the new combination Phylloporis palmae comb. nov. (≡ =Manaustrum palmae) and we validate the earlier combination Racoplaca melanobapha comb. nov. (≡ Verrucaria melanobapha; Strigula melanobapha). Our data clearly indicate a considerable degree of cryptic diversification in foliicolous representatives of Strigula s.lat., particularly in the presumably widespread taxa Strigula antillarum, S. concreta, S. nitidula, and S. smaragdula. Given that these phylogenetic revisions are thus far limited to few regions, we predict that our findings only represent the proverbial tip of the iceberg in this group of lichenized fungi.

Twenty-two non-lichenicolous species of Tremella are reported from Russia. Detailed descriptions, photographs, illustrations and a dichotomous key for the identification of taxa are provided. Two species, Tremella subalpina and T. griseola, are described as new. One new combination is proposed, and an epitype for Tremella yokohamensis is designated. Molecular phylogenetic reconstructions are presented based on nrITS and nrLSU regions in Bayesian and likelihood analyses. Phylogenetic data were strongly correlated with morphological data and were useful to delimit closely related species.

The genus Surenus Distant, 1901 (Hemiptera: Heteroptera: Pentatomoidea: Pentatomidae: Pentatominae: Halyini) is revisited and found to be a junior subjective synonym of the genus Agathocles Stål, 1876 (currently Pentatominae: Rolstoniellini). The genus Agathocles and its type species, Agathocles limbatus Stål, 1876, are redescribed. Lectotype of Surenus normalis Distant, 1901 (= Agathocles normalis (Distant, 1901) comb. nov.) is designated and the unknown male of the species is described. Agathocles yunnanensis Zhang & Lin, 1984, syn. nov., is considered junior subjective synonym of A. limbatus. Two new species are described: Agathocles flavipes sp. nov. from India (Andhra Pradesh, Karnataka, Maharashtra, and Tamil Nadu) and A. joceliae sp. nov. from Malaysia (Kelantan, Perak). The new species differ from their congeners mainly by the morphology of mandibular plates, length of antennomeres I, IIa and IIb, body length, and structure of male genitalia. Agathocles dubius Distant, 1921 is transferred to the genus Caystrus Stål, 1861 (Pentatominae: Caystrini) based on examination of its holotype with the resulting new combination: Caystrus dubius (Distant, 1921), comb. nov. One new combination is proposed, Paramecocoris ruficornis (Fieber, 1851), comb. nov. (from preoccupied Paramecus Fieber, 1851), and its type locality is clarified as Tenasserim (south Myanmar). Gender agreement and authorship of the name Riazocoris niger Ahmad & Afzal, 1977 in Ahmad et al. (1977: 161) are corrected and status of its name bearing type is clarified as lectotype. The following new distribution records are given: A. limbatus from Cambodia, China (Guangxi, Tibet), Laos and Thailand, A. normalis, Caystrus obscurus (Distant, 1901a) and Critheus lineatifrons Stål, 1869 from Laos, Amasenus corticalis Stål, 1863 from Cambodia, Indonesia (E Kalimantan), Laos, Myanmar and Thailand, and Rolstoniellus boutanicus (Dallas, 1849) from Vietnam. Based on characters of external morphology and genitalia, the genus Agathocles is compared with representatives of the genera Halys Fabricius, 1803 (Halyini), Caystrus (Caystrini), Laprius Stål, 1861 (Myrocheini), and Exithemus Distant, 1902 (currently in Rolstoniellini). As a result, the genus Agathocles is here transferred to the tribe Caystrini. The genus Kyrtalus Van Duzee, 1929 is tentatively placed in Myrocheini based on the presence of sulcate mesosternum and femora provided with teeth.

In the present paper, two new species, Barsine persephone Volynkin & Černý, sp. nov. (N Thailand and N Vietnam), and Barsine asotoida Volynkin & Černý, sp. nov. (SW China and N Myanmar) are described. A new combination is established: Barsine specialis (Fang, 1991), comb. nov. Both new species belong to the Barsine prominens (Moore, 1878) species-group, and, as well as B. specialis have unusual for the genus dark brown forewing coloration. Adult, male and female genitalia are illustrated.

Recent survey work for planthoppers at La Selva Biological Station in Costa Rica found two new species allied with Cenchrea Westwood. The cytochrome c oxidase subunit I (COI) and 18S were sequenced for the new taxa and used these data to assess the genus-level standing of the new taxa. The new taxa do not cluster with Cenchrea dorsalis Westwood, the type species of Cenchrea. A new genus Tico gen. n. described for the reception of new species described as Tico emmettcarri sp. n. (the type species) and Tico pseudosororius sp. n. Cenchrea sororia Fennah is moved to Tico gen. n., to form the new combination Tico sororius (Fennah). Tico gen. n. is compared with allied genera, and review genus-level diagnostic features and the species composition of Cenchrea, which appears to be compositionally heterogenous, but additional data is needed to evaluate genus-level placement of most species.

The subfamily Ticoplinae is Afrotropical, Oriental and Palaearctic in distribution with six species in two genera (Eosmicromyrmilla Lelej & Krombein, 2001 and Hindustanilla Lelej in Lelej & Krombein, 2001) known from the Oriental Region. Two new species, E. subbuka sp. nov., and E. balakrishnani sp. nov. were recently discovered in India (Western Ghats). Keys to the Old World genera of tribe Smicromyrmillini and species of Eosmicromyrmilla are provided. An updated diagnosis for males of Eosmicromyrmilla and photos of male genitalia for the genus are given. A new combination is proposed for E. margalla (Lelej & Ullah, 2007), comb. nov. The genus Eosmicromyrmilla is newly recorded from the fauna of Pakistan instead of the genus Smicromyrmilla Suárez, 1965, which is excluded from that fauna.

Taxonomic and faunistic data for seven species of the genus Amphichroum Kraatz, 1857 (Omaliinae) from the Himalayan Region and Tibet are provided. All species are (re-)described and illustrated, including two new species: A. ahrensi sp. n. from India (West Bengal) and A. telnovi sp. n. from western Nepal. A new combination is proposed for A. nepalicum (Coiffait, 1982) comb. n., originally described in the genus Arpedium Erichson, 1839. The lectotype is designated for A. anthobioides Champion, 1925. Distributional distributional maps for all covered species are provided. Amphichroum monticola Cameron, 1928 is recorded from Nepal for the first time.

The genus Cryptotendipes Lenz from China is reviewed. Two new species, C. nodus and C. parallelus, are described and illustrated from males. Cryptotendipes lenzi Zorina is a new record for China. The male of C. casuarius (Townes) from China is redescribed. Unassociated larvae of four unnamed species also are presented. Cryptotendipes sibaabeus Sasa, Sumita & Suzuki is transferred to the genus Cladopelma as a new combination. The generic diagnosis for males and larvae is emended. Keys to known males and larvae in the world are given.
